A growing number of Republicans are pointing to President Trump's threat to invoke executive privilege in order to make their case against subpoenas sought by Democrats for key witnesses and documents
GOP senators are privately and publicly raising concerns that issuing subpoenas -- to top officials like acting White House chief of staff Mick Mulvaney and former national security adviser John Bolton and for documents blocked by the White House -- will only serve to drag out the proceedings.
